How to Choose the Right Rowing Machine for Your Needs
Choosing the right rowing machine can significantly impact your fitness journey. There are several types to consider when making your decision, which can be overwhelming. First, consider your fitness goals; are you training for competition, improving cardiovascular health, or toning your body? Each goal requires different features and rower types. Moreover, think about the space you have available for the machine. Rowing machines can vary in size; folding options can save space if you’re limited. Next, assess your budget to find a machine that meets your needs. High-quality models can be expensive, but often, they offer better durability and features. Customer reviews are invaluable; they provide insights into how well each model performs over time. Additionally, consider the resistance type. The most common are air, water, magnetic, and hydraulic. Each has its benefits and drawbacks, which can affect your workout experience. Finally, it’s advisable to test machines in a store if possible. Trying the rower can make a significant difference in your comfort and suitability for your physical fitness needs.
When selecting a rowing machine, understanding the types available in the market is crucial. The most common types include air rowers, water rowers, magnetic rowers, and hydraulic models. Air rowers offer a dynamic feel, utilizing wind resistance that adds intensity as you row harder. Water rowers provide a smooth and quiet experience, simulating the sensation of being on the water. They are aesthetically pleasing, often crafted with wood, but can be higher in price. Magnetic rowers provide smooth resistance, easy adjustments, and minimal noise, making them ideal for home use. Lastly, hydraulic rowers are often more compact and can fit well into smaller spaces, though they may lack the real rowing feel. Each type has unique advantages; your choice should reflect personal preferences regarding resistance, space, and noise level. Additionally, consider any features that enhance your workout experience. Many machines come with digital monitors to track your progress, heart rate, and calories burned, which can add value to your sessions. Ultimately, understanding the types will guide your choice more effectively.
Comparing Features and Specifications
Once you have determined the type of rowing machine that fits your needs, the next step is to compare specific features and specifications. One vital aspect to consider is the flywheel design. A well-designed flywheel will ensure smooth and controlled resistance, which is crucial for a comfortable rowing experience. Additionally, check the range of resistance settings available. A machine that offers multiple resistance levels can accommodate different fitness levels, providing options for progression as your strength increases. The build quality of the machine also matters. Look for machines constructed from durable materials like aluminum or sturdy steel, as these will withstand regular usage without compromising stability. Comfort features such as seat padding and handle design can also significantly impact your experience. A comfortable seat allows for longer workouts, while an ergonomic handle helps prevent strain during exercise. Check the warranty offered on the machine as well; a longer warranty typically indicates better build quality. Furthermore, paying attention to user reviews can reveal insights about the machine’s long-term durability. This comparative analysis aids significantly in making an informed decision.
Another important consideration when choosing a rowing machine is the onboard technology that comes with it. Many modern rowers are equipped with advanced technology, including fitness apps, Bluetooth connectivity, and custom workouts. Fitness apps enable you to track workout progress, set goals, and monitor your achievements over time. Moreover, Bluetooth connectivity allows for syncing the machine with devices for enhanced training experiences. Some rowing machines offer virtual rowing experiences, making workouts more engaging and competitive. These features can provide additional motivation while you exercise, enhancing your overall engagement with your fitness routine. While advanced technology is appealing, ensure that you choose a model with user-friendly interfaces. If the machine’s controls are too complicated, you may find it challenging to focus on your workout. Another essential component to consider is the monitor. Look for machines that provide clear displays, showing essential metrics such as time, distance, stroke rate, and calories burned. Clear visibility is crucial, especially under various lighting conditions. Ultimately, onboard technology can significantly enhance your workouts, but choose wisely to match your fitness goals.
The Importance of a Test Row
Before making a purchase, taking the opportunity to test-row a machine is essential and can make a big difference. Most fitness equipment stores provide options to try out various models, which offers insights that specifications alone cannot. Testing helps you evaluate the machine’s feel while rowing, its comfort level, and how natural the movement feels. Engaging with the machine firsthand allows you to check the seat comfort, handle ergonomics, and the overall stability during the rowing action. Remember to pay attention to the noise levels as well; some rowers can be quite loud, potentially disturbing family or roommates. If you prefer a quieter workout, consider this aspect seriously. Additionally, observe the monitor while rowing; it should be easily visible and user-friendly as mentioned earlier. The test-row experience ultimately allows you to identify any potential issues before making a financial commitment. Moreover, speaking with the sales personnel can provide further insights into the machine’s strengths and weaknesses. Ask questions regarding assembly, maintenance, and any potential after-sale support. All these considerations ensure that your choice leads to a satisfying workout experience.
Finally, purchasing a rowing machine is not just about the device itself; it’s also essential to consider additional accessories that can enhance your experience. Accessories such as a quality mat can protect your flooring and ensure stability during workouts. If noise is a concern, a mat helps in reducing vibration and unwanted sounds that may disturb others in your home. Furthermore, investing in proper rowing shoes can enhance your performance and comfort. Shoes specifically designed for rowing provide better foot support and minimize the risk of injury. Additionally, consider purchasing a heart rate monitor if your rowing machine doesn’t offer one. Tracking your heart rate can help you optimize your workouts according to your fitness goals. Other accessories worth looking into include resistance bands, which offer supplementary workouts, and foam rollers for post-workout recovery. Always weigh the costs versus benefits for these accessories, as they can improve your quality of workouts significantly.
